- The distance between Kastamonu, Turkey and Esenguly, Turkmenistan is approximately 1,783 km or 1,108 mi.
- To reach Kastamonu in this distance one would set out from Esenguly bearing 290.4°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kastamonu bearing 277.4° or W .
- Kastamonu has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Esenguly has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
- The mean temperature is 6.3 °C (11.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.7 °C (3.1°F) less in Kastamonu.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 280.6 mm (11 in) more which is equivalent to 280.6 l/m² (6.89 US gal/ft²) or 2,806,000 l/ha (299,980 US gal/ac) more. About 2 3/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.9° lower in Kastamonu than in Esenguly.
